About

W P Coleman is a scholar working on Surgery, Pathology and Forensic Medicine and Dermatology. According to data from OpenAlex, W P Coleman has authored 23 papers receiving a total of 1.1k indexed citations (citations by other indexed papers that have themselves been cited), including 14 papers in Surgery, 7 papers in Pathology and Forensic Medicine and 7 papers in Dermatology. Recurrent topics in W P Coleman's work include Body Contouring and Surgery (7 papers), Spinal Cord Injury Research (4 papers) and Dermatologic Treatments and Research (3 papers). W P Coleman is often cited by papers focused on Body Contouring and Surgery (7 papers), Spinal Cord Injury Research (4 papers) and Dermatologic Treatments and Research (3 papers). W P Coleman collaborates with scholars based in United States, United Kingdom and Switzerland. W P Coleman's co-authors include Fred H. Geisler, Giacinto Grieco, John D. Steeves, Andrew R. Blight, John F. Ditunno, James D. Guest, Daniel P. Lammertse, James W. Fawcett, Armin Curt and P H Ellaway and has published in prestigious journals such as JAMA, Spine and British Journal of Dermatology.
